BURBERRY’S BACK TO THE CITY: THE SPIRIT OF LONDON IN EVERY STITCH.

Burberry’s latest campaign, Back to the City, is a stylish love letter to London’s vibrant streets and skyline. Captured through a film and portrait series, the project follows the route of an iconic open-top red bus tour, sweeping past landmarks from the National Gallery to the London Eye.

The vision, led by Chief Creative Officer Daniel Lee, celebrates both the city’s architectural beauty and the diverse personalities who bring it to life.

The cast blends fashion, music, and internet culture: model Nora Attal, rising talent Rubuen Bilan-Carroll, and Libby Bennett are joined by TikTok’s beloved “Bus Aunty,” Bemi Orojuogun, and musician Jimothy Lacoste, who composed the campaign’s exclusive soundtrack.

Showcasing Burberry’s Autumn 2025 collection, the campaign features standout pieces such as the UK-crafted Fitzrovia trench, heritage-inspired capelets, leather bomber jackets, and wool-cashmere tailoring. The iconic Burberry Check appears across silk-blend trousers, denim, and kilts.

Accessories include the quilted Strand bag, new Highlands shoulder and bowling bags, and the timeless Cotswolds tote. Footwear ranges from equestrian-style Cavalier boots to chunky Rogue loafers.
